EWI would like to welcome ERICO International into membership. In 1903, the Electric Railway Improvement COmpany (ERICO®) was created to supply power bonds, signal bonds and related welding equipment to railroads, mining and street railway industries. EWI’s Work with CermaClad™ Pipes Highlighted in Wall Street Journal

EWI’s engagement with Abakan Inc.‘s subsidiary MesoCoat on the development of the award-winning CermaClad™  technology was featured in the April 17 edition of the Wall Street Journal. Welcome New EWI Member – Automated Dynamics

    EWI welcomes Automated Dynamics to membership! Automated Dynamics manufactures advanced composite structures and high performance composite processing equipment.
